The High School Experience of 2008The High School Experience of 2008

Pressures for high schools to perform (students achieve acceptable standardized test scores) have created a culture where students are being taught “to the test” rather than learning skills.

Math “drilling” has essentially been replaced by calculators and computers.

Myers-Briggs Type IndicatorMyers-Briggs Type Indicator

Extravert/Introvert – study atmosphere, social environments, distractions

Intuitive/Sensing – working in groups – who will want to move forward without data collection

Feeler/Thinker – more “practical” when making decisions

Judging/Perceiving – organizational styles

First ProbationFirst Probation Students who earn a quarterly grade point

average between 1.0 and 1.99 probation Intake appointment:

Study strategiesTime management planWorking stylesCareer choicesPersonal issues

Use above to develop action plan Check in during week 7

Page 13: Rochester Institute of Technology Department of Mechanical Engineering.

Second ProbationSecond Probation

Second probation:LASSIProgress reportsGroup meetingsMeet with faculty advisorCheck-in with student services office during

weeks 3, 6, and 9

LASSI Follow-UpLASSI Follow-Up

Students agree to group meetings to discuss how they can/will use implement the strategies that they’ve learned

Group meetings are coordinated by student services staff

Faculty advisors are provided with results so that they can refer to LASSI when meeting with students.
